Like with the SharePoint OData filtering , in the Microsoft Dataverse there are also OData Filter functions available. The following functions are available within the query filters for the Microsoft Dataverse: endswith. startswith. contains. Some of these are more obvious than others. Power Automate - Update last row in … WebOct 18, 2024 · For doing so, you need to specify the "Filter Query" field (in red): First type. ExpirationDate eq ''. Then, between the quotes, add an expression, and select the functions addDays and utcNow in the following way: addDays (utcNow (),92,'MM/dd/yyyy') Please notice the following: I'm adding 92 days to get the same day three months in advance for ... phishing cheat sheet
